What are the most effective methods for ensuring stain removal without compromising fabric integrity during rapid cleaning?

Addressing this question involves understanding the chemistry behind stain removal agents and the fabric’s fiber composition. Experts often utilize enzyme-based solutions for protein stains and solvent-based techniques for oil-based marks, all calibrated to avoid damage. The Nuanced Science of Fabric Fiber Behavior and Its Application in Rapid Cleaning

Understanding the microscopic behavior of fibers like wool, linen, and synthetic blends guides the development of bespoke cleaning protocols. Wool’s crimped fiber structure, for example, demands specific handling to prevent felting or shrinkage. Recent research from the Fiber Technology Institute emphasizes the importance of controlling pH levels and temperature during cleaning cycles, which aids in maintaining the fabric’s original softness and shape within accelerated timelines. Implementing these insights allows professionals to deliver impeccable results without the typical risks associated with rapid turnaround.

Unlocking the Full Potential of Precision Fabric Care with State-of-the-Art Technology

In the realm of executive wardrobe maintenance, the integration of cutting-edge cleaning machinery such as ultrasonic systems and plasma-based sterilization methods is revolutionizing the industry. These innovations enable unparalleled precision in stain removal and fabric preservation, reducing processing times while enhancing quality. For instance, ultrasonic cleaning leverages high-frequency sound waves to dislodge dirt and oils from delicate fibers without physical agitation, making it ideal for high-value tuxedos and bespoke suits. According to the Fabric Technology & Innovation Journal, these methods significantly minimize fiber stress and maintain fabric integrity even during rapid turnaround cycles.
